2012 TUHMAA Annual Conference
"Putting Healthcare Information to Work for Providers, Patients and Payers."
The goal of the conference was to gain insights on how to best make use of the healthcare information available with implementation of EHR's and HIE's.
DATE: Friday, January 20, 2012
Venue: Capital Health Medical Center, Hopewell, NJ
Program agenda:
Pre-conference Student/Alumni event: Early-, mid- and senior-careerists provided learnings from their respective careers.
Conference: Panel discussion followed by interactive working group case study ― using information to drive patient care services.

TUHMAA Annual Meeting/FSBAA Corporate Speaker Series
On September 16, 2010 at Alter Hall-Fox School of Business, over 50 alumni, faculty, and healthcare/business professionals attended this joint TUHMAA/FSBAA event. An engaging discussion addressing the intersection of healthcare reform and business interests was led by a panel of experts.
Focus of Panel Discussion:
Healthcare Reform - Follow the Money: Will the changes affect how businesses provide benefits and how providers run their practices
- As a result of the healthcare reform entitlements and rate changes, healthcare providers will have to discover how to adjust their operations, and businesses will need to determine how to restructure the benefits they offer.

TUHMAA Welcome - Students and New Faculty
A good time was had by all at a TUHMAA event welcoming students and new faculty. Susan Kaup (President-TUHMAA) and her husband, Mike Remshard, hosted the event at their home in the Fairmount/Art Museum neighborhood in Philadelphia, a short distance from Temple University. With over 20 faculty, students, and alumni in attendance, it provided a networking opportunity for all. In particular, Healthcare Management alumni and industry partners and practitioners had the chance to meet new faculty and also the new and 2nd year students. It is anticipated that this will become a yearly event.
